Output 268381c21d423294aa809bc8c6196134aedd31cf81cdcb2e929546d191d75200:0

value
10566971
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 668831175093c47cf23188e8faa53b4254e09408 OP_EQUALVERIFY OP_CHECKSIG
address
1AM95LW3do1VSzjygWrw3iGZf35KneS2sA
transaction
268381c21d423294aa809bc8c6196134aedd31cf81cdcb2e929546d191d75200
confirmations
277684
spent
true